Not only is Curry making shots at a higher rate, but he is taking them from deep more often. Last season, Curry led the NBA with 646 3-point attempts and 286 3-pointers made. This year, he is on pace to shoot 884 3-pointers and make 401. Both would be NBA records by a mile, as no NBA player has attempted 700 3-pointers in a season or made 300. Dell Curry, father of Stephen Curry, played for the Charlotte Hornets. As a child, Stephen often attended his father’s games and even had a chance to shoot with the team during warmups. This is a huge advantage that many children do not get a chance to experience. Stephen was able to not only watch professional basketball players on a frequent basis, but also get to play along with them. In high school he won three conference titles. After high school, Stephen had the ability to attend Virginia Tech as a walk on player due to the fact that his father was in the hall of fame there, but chose Davidson College because of a scholarship. After the 2010 All-Star break , Steph Curry made an instant impact with the Golden State , when he became the team’s starting one guard and averaging and astonishing 17.5 points per game in his first season. A series of ankle injuries led to Steph only playing just 26 games for the 2011–12 season, and he had off-season surgery on his Ligament in his ankle which set him back more than any other NBA guards . He then agreed to skimp four-year $44 million contract that allowed curry to surround himself with veteran players and its budding star with other well known players. Steph was first in the NBA in three-pointers made when he hit 272 in one season in. The season following the 2012-13 year he repeated that accomplishment with 261 three-point baskets and earned the title of first All-Star selection. In the 2014-15 year he made history again when he scored 286 three-pointers while leading Golden State to an NBA History making record of 67–15
